      <description>&lt;P&gt;The closing date in 2017 has to be at least 2 years plus 1 day after the closing date in 2015. &amp;nbsp;And you have to have lived in the home personally, not used it as a rental or vacation home. &amp;nbsp;But then you would qualify to exclude your gain again.&lt;/P&gt;</description>
